
Ukraine Under Fire: Missile Strikes, Airport Closures, and Diplomatic Efforts Amidst War
Amidst the ongoing conflict in Ukraine, a series of significant events unfolded on June 9th, 2025. A Russian missile strike caused substantial damage, underscoring the ongoing brutality of the war. The impact was immediate, as four Russian airports temporarily suspended operations, disrupting air travel. Diplomatic efforts to find a resolution gained momentum with discussions between Dutch Prime Minister Mark Rutte and his Turkish counterpart. The potential for increased Ukrainian defense capabilities emerged with news that Renault might start producing drones within Ukraine. Adding to the complexity of the situation, President Zelensky accused Russia of employing "dirty tactics" in prisoner exchanges, hindering peace efforts. Adding a glimmer of hope, the head of Ukrainian military intelligence, Kyrylo Budanov, announced plans to exchange the bodies of fallen soldiers next week.
